Wah, you hear about the latest cyber breach ah? ShinyHunters, the infamous data-sellling group, just hit PeopleSoft and stole a whopping 3.3 million records. This one really makes you think twice about where we put our data lah.

PeopleSoft is like a lifeline for many companies, especially when it comes to HR and financial management. This breach means that sensitive info like names, emails, and even Social Security numbers of employees can be floating around in the dark web. Not good, sia!

So why should we care? For one, this data isn’t just numbers on a screen; it’s real people’s lives. Imagine you’re a business owner, and suddenly your employees’ data is compromised. The amount of trust lost is huge, and it can seriously impact your company’s reputation.

For the average Singaporean, this could mean receiving unexpected spam emails or worse, identity theft. If your data is out there, it’s a matter of time before someone tries to misuse it. That’s why we gotta stay on our toes and take cybersecurity seriously.

The National Association of Insurance Commissioners (NAIC) is on the case, but you know how slow these things can go. In the meantime, what can we do? Keep your personal info private, use strong passwords, and enable two-factor authentication whenever possible. And if your company uses PeopleSoft, better start checking with your IT team on how they plan to safeguard your data.
